 Notice

Under Ohio Law, and in accordance with 1196 OP. Atty. Gen. No. 96-019, the county recorder shall accept for recording only documents that are authorized by the Ohio Revised Code to be recorded.

See, e.g. R.C. Chapter 317; R.C. 1311.06; R.C. 5301.252

  Public Records Notice
 

Documents recorded in the Recorder’s Office generally are considered to be public records.  Other persons have access to the information contained in recorded documents. ORC 317.42 (A)

 

As your county recorder, I recommend that you review your documents carefully prior to recording them.  Check to be sure your social security number is not listed on the documents. Once they are filed, they can be viewed by other persons.

Search Criteria Disclaimers

 

Not every document recorded since 1990 is computerized.  The start date for imaging various documents occurred at different dates depending on the type of document.  Please note the following dates when searching documents.

 

Federal Tax Lien Filings

 

Federal tax lien images are available January 1, 2000.

 

Financing Statements (Uniform Commercial Code)

 

From January 1, 1995 to May 5, 2006-All U.C.C.’s were indexed in the financing statement system in the computer.  Those affecting real estate were also indexed in the tract system of the computer by name.

 

Since July 1, 2001 all non-real estate U.C.C.’s are filed with the Secretary of State.  All real estate related U.C.C.’s are still filed with the Recorder’s office.

 

From June 1, 2006 to current-All real estate related U.C.C.’s are indexed and scanned in the tract system of the computer.

 

Internet Use Instructions

 

This website contains real estate information from 1990 to present. Real estate documents prior to 1990 can be found only in the Recorder’s Office.

 

Documents are indexed under a tract indexing system.  We assign an instrument number to every document that is recorded.  Each instrument is also assigned a volume and page number.  This is done so each page in an instrument is accounted for. 

 

You may search documents by using a name, volume/page and instrument number.  The index is forward and reverse. (i.e.) - 

 

1. If you are searching for your mortgage, you may search for the mortgagor or mortgagee.

 

2. If you are searching for a deed, you may search for the grantor or grantee.

 

The most common search is a name search.  Simply type the name of the person or entities you are searching, last name first, first name and middle initial and click the search button. If you are searching a business, type the full name of the business.
